Analysis

Burkina Faso recorded 1.0% for government expenditure on secondary education as a percentage of gdp in 2016.

The figure is up 18.4% on the previous year and up 109.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, government expenditure on secondary education as a percentage of gdp in Burkina Faso peaked at 1.0% in 1994 and was at its lowest, 0.0%, in 1996.

Burkina Faso ranks 121st of 165 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 17 years of available data.

Government expenditure on secondary education as a percentage of GDP in Burkina Faso, year by year

Annual values for Government expenditure on secondary education as a percentage of GDP (%) in Burkina Faso, 1978 to 2016.
Year % Change
1978 0.3%
1980 0.4% +22.1%
1983 0.4% -6.0%
1985 0.4% +0.1%
1988 0.6% +52.6%
1994 1.0% +87.6%
1996 0.0% -100.0%
2005 0.4%
2006 0.5% +12.6%
2007 0.6% +40.0%
2010 0.6% -1.7%
2011 0.8% +20.5%
2012 0.7% -13.2%
2013 0.6% -6.1%
2014 0.7% +10.6%
2015 0.8% +18.4%
2016 1.0% +18.4%
